Output 677a19a75fe3ebe9ccd6156110dc91c60f91eb9eefda9f94faae29d69f256c7b:0

value
1393116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e86cd6792feacfbf25f50cfd9cec80ec6ca49a0 OP_EQUAL
address
34URgXkPZbd2Lac4mPnKd3XdKtcv1wSwfv
transaction
677a19a75fe3ebe9ccd6156110dc91c60f91eb9eefda9f94faae29d69f256c7b
confirmations
45638
spent
true